在 MySQL 中,创建数据库是一个相对简单的任务。当你想要存储和管理一组相关的数据表时,通常会创建一个数据库。以下是如何在 MySQL 中创建数据库的详细解释:
首先,你需要登录到 MySQL 服务器。你可以使用命令行客户端 mysql 来完成这个任务。在命令行中输入以下命令:
bash复制代码
mysql -u username -p |
其中 username 是你的 MySQL 用户名。在输入该命令后,系统会提示你输入密码。
一旦你登录到 MySQL 服务器,就可以创建数据库了。使用 CREATE DATABASE 语句来创建数据库。以下是创建数据库的语法:
sql复制代码
CREATE DATABASE database_name; |
其中 database_name 是你想要创建的数据库的名称。例如,要创建一个名为 mydatabase 的数据库,你可以执行以下命令:
sql复制代码
CREATE DATABASE mydatabase; |
在创建数据库时,你还可以指定字符集和校对序。例如,如果你想让数据库使用 UTF-8 字符集和 utf8_general_ci 校对序,你可以这样做:
sql复制代码
CREATE DATABASE mydatabase CHARACTER SET utf8 COLLATE utf8_general_ci; |
要查看已经创建的数据库列表,你可以使用 SHOW DATABASES; 命令:
sql复制代码
SHOW DATABASES; |
这将显示 MySQL 服务器上的所有数据库,包括你刚刚创建的 mydatabase。
在你开始创建表或执行其他数据库相关的操作之前,你需要选择(或称为“使用”)你刚刚创建的数据库:
sql复制代码
USE mydatabase; |
这将使 mydatabase 成为当前数据库,后续的 SQL 语句将在这个数据库中执行。
在创建数据库后,你可能还需要考虑权限和安全问题。例如,你可能需要为用户分配对数据库的访问权限,或者配置数据库的安全设置。
通过这些步骤,你应该能够在 MySQL 中成功创建一个数据库。一旦数据库创建完成,你就可以开始在其中创建表、插入数据、执行查询等操作了。